# Copyright (c) Microsoft. All rights reserved.
import logging
from pytest import mark, raises
from semantic_kernel.exceptions import VarBlockSyntaxError
from semantic_kernel.exceptions.template_engine_exceptions import VarBlockRenderError
from semantic_kernel.functions.kernel_arguments import KernelArguments
from semantic_kernel.kernel import Kernel
from semantic_kernel.template_engine.blocks.block_types import BlockTypes
from semantic_kernel.template_engine.blocks.var_block import VarBlock
logger = logging.getLogger(__name__)
def test_init():
var_block = VarBlock(content="$test_var")
assert var_block.content == "$test_var"
assert var_block.name == "test_var"
assert var_block.type == BlockTypes.VARIABLE
def test_it_trims_spaces():
assert VarBlock(content=" $x ").content == "$x"
@mark.parametrize(
"name",
[
"0",
"1",
"a",
"_",
"01",
"01a",
"a01",
"_0",
"a01_e",
"_a01e",
],
)
def test_valid_syntax(name):
target = VarBlock(content=f" ${name} ")
result = target.render(Kernel(), KernelArguments(**{name: "value"}))
assert target.name == name
assert result == "value"
@mark.parametrize(
"content",
["$", "$test-var", "test_var", "$a>b", "$."],
ids=["prefix_only", "invalid_characters", "no_prefix", "invalid_characters2", "invalid_characters3"],
)
def test_syntax_errors(content):
match = content.replace("$", "\\$") if "$" in content else content
with raises(VarBlockSyntaxError, match=rf".*{match}.*"):
VarBlock(content=content)
def test_render():
var_block = VarBlock(content="$test_var")
rendered_value = var_block.render(Kernel(), KernelArguments(test_var="test_value"))
assert rendered_value == "test_value"
def test_render_variable_not_found():
var_block = VarBlock(content="$test_var")
rendered_value = var_block.render(Kernel(), KernelArguments())
assert rendered_value == ""
def test_render_no_args():
target = VarBlock(content="$var")
result = target.render(Kernel())
assert result == ""
class MockNonString(str):
def __str__(self):
raise ValueError("This is not a string")
def test_not_string():
target = VarBlock(content="$var")
with raises(VarBlockRenderError):
target.render(Kernel(), KernelArguments(var=MockNonString("1")))
